Can anyone help me work out these math questions? Show your work if you will.

Solve this equation : 25 - 4 ^ 2 (power) divided by 8

(That is 25 subtract 4 to the second power divided by 8 )

Solve this math equation : 12 X 5 - 8/4 + 7 x 2

(That is 12 multiplied by 5 subtract the fraction 8 over 4 add 7 multiply by 2 )

25-4^2/8=
4^2= 16
16/8= 2
25-2=23

The answer to the first question is 23.


12*5-8/4+7*2=
12*5= 60
8/4= 2
7*2= 14
60-2+14= 72

The answer to the second question is 72.
